Understanding Commercial CCTV Systems
Commercial CCTV systems are key for business security in Singapore. They include cameras, digital video recorders (DVRs), and more. Installing them helps prevent crime and keeps an eye on what’s happening.
It’s important to know how these systems work. There are analog and IP-based systems, each with its own benefits. Analog systems are cheaper, while IP systems offer better quality and remote access.

Key Features of Modern CCTV Systems
Today’s business security cameras have many features that boost surveillance. Some of the main ones are:
- High-definition video recording, usually at 1080P and up to 30fps.
- Remote access, so you can watch live from anywhere.
- Advanced motion detection to alert you of any odd activities.
- IR for seeing in the dark, up to 25 meters.
- Support for many channels, with DVRs handling up to 16 for full coverage.

Choosing the Right CCTV System for Your Business
When picking CCTV systems for your business, think about a few key things. These include your security needs, the layout of your space, and your budget. Choosing the right CCTV solution means figuring out how much coverage you need based on your business size. For example:
Business Size | Cameras Needed |
---|---|
Small | 2-4 Cameras |
Medium | 5-15 Cameras |
Large | 20+ Cameras |
Fixed cameras show one view, while PTZ cameras can move 360 degrees. Also, think about the lighting in your area. Poor lighting, like in bars or clubs, might need cameras that work well in the dark.
Don’t forget about your budget when buying office security camera systems. While cheaper options might seem good at first, they could cost more in the long run. A good system might cost $500 to $2000 upfront. For bigger places, professional setup can be over $10,000. But, CCTV systems can pay off in 3-5 years, making them a smart investment.
- Think about how your system will grow with your business. A system that can add new features or cameras will be more flexible.
- Look at storage options. Local storage is cheaper upfront but needs more work. Cloud storage costs about $10-$30 a month.
- Consider how you’ll install your system. Wired systems are reliable for permanent setups. Wireless systems are better for tricky layouts.

Analogue vs. IP-Based CCTV Systems
Analogue CCTV systems are easy to use and affordable for small businesses. They work well for simple surveillance needs. But, they don’t have the advanced features of IP-based systems.
IP-based CCTV systems give you high-definition video. This means clearer images and more detail. They’re also flexible and can be watched from anywhere, making them great for bigger places.

Maintaining and Supporting Your CCTV Systems
Regular CCTV maintenance is key for top-notch surveillance in commercial spaces. Skipping routine checks can lower camera quality by up to 30%. But, with proper care, you can boost efficiency and clarity by over 25%.
Loose or broken connections can cause up to 20% of system failures. Regular checks and updates can cut false alarms by nearly 50%. Also, updates can fix 70% of security issues, making systems more reliable.
Good data management is vital to avoid losing important footage. Combining backups with monitoring can prevent data loss. Strong passwords also reduce unauthorized access by over 60%, keeping systems secure.
Companies like ClearView, with high Trustpilot ratings, provide top-notch CCTV maintenance. Regular audits can find issues not caught in routine checks, spotting about 25% of problems. For the best security, CCTV systems in Singapore should be checked every 12 months.
Maintenance Task | Impact | Frequency |
---|---|---|
Camera lens cleaning | Improves image clarity by 25%+ | Monthly |
Connection checks | Mitigates 20% of system failures | Quarterly |
Software updates | Addresses 70% of vulnerabilities | Every 6 months |
Data management checks | Reduces footage loss risk by 40% | Monthly |
Password policy review | Decreases unauthorized access by 60% | Biannual |
Having a solid support for CCTV systems ensures they work well and keep places safe. A good maintenance plan helps avoid costly repairs. This lets businesses run smoothly without any surveillance issues.
